Though the drive to this location is longer and there is more hiking required to see the beautiful rock formations, there is more to see at Cottonwood Cove. This area has very prominent orange and yellow rock with many breathtaking geological formations. Thin fins, arches, teepees, and other multi-colored rocks in backcountry wilderness. The difficulty of the hike is moderate, but depends on weather conditions. The hike is about 3-4 hours long through rock, sand, and steep hills. It’s perfect for those who want to see Mother Nature at her pure, most unadulterated form.
The South Coyotes Buttes Tour departs from Kanab, UT or Page, AZ at approximately 8:00am and returns at approximately 3:00pm.
